[pypy-svn] r16431 - pypy/dist/pypy/objspace/std

tismer at codespeak.net tismer at codespeak.net
Wed Aug 24 21:11:08 CEST 2005


Author: tismer
Date: Wed Aug 24 21:11:07 2005
New Revision: 16431

Modified:
   pypy/dist/pypy/objspace/std/stdtypedef.py
Log:
support for extra_args was missing

Modified: pypy/dist/pypy/objspace/std/stdtypedef.py
==============================================================================
--- pypy/dist/pypy/objspace/std/stdtypedef.py	(original)
+++ pypy/dist/pypy/objspace/std/stdtypedef.py	Wed Aug 24 21:11:07 2005
@@ -186,8 +186,9 @@
         raise Exception, "no longer supported, use __args__"
     if multimethod.extras.get('general__args__', False):
         wrapper_arglist.append('__args__')
+    wrapper_arglist += multimethod.extras.get('extra_args', ())
 
-    miniglobals.update({ 'OperationError': OperationError,                         
+    miniglobals.update({ 'OperationError': OperationError,
                          'typeerrormsg': typeerrormsg})
     
     app_defaults = multimethod.extras.get('defaults', ())



More information about the Pypy-commit mailing list